Fully recycled aluminium can a step closer

A new can aimed at the drinks market is the next step towards a 100% recycled aluminium product, according to its makers. The Evercan created by US based Novelis is, the company says, the first can to be independently certified for its recycled aluminium content. Mama’s Little Yella Pils debuts in ‘stovepipe’ cans

Czech-style pilsner Mama’s Little Yella Pils will now be available in Ball’s royal pint aluminium can. The launch follows the release of brewer Oskar Blues’ Dale’s Pale Ale in the royal pint cans, which holds 19.2oz or 568ml, last year. First can venture for mead maker

Blue Dog Mead is launching its first ever-canned beer for the US market. The 12 oz aluminium cans, which will be made by Crown, will hold the Oregon-based brewer’s Green Collar Mead. Food can’s footprint drops 30% in a decade

The environmental impact of the three-piece 425ml steel food can has fallen by almost a third since 2000, according to research. A study, by Empac and its supply chain partners released today (19 March), looked at the environmental impact of the iconic three-piece. Cash for cans scheme given two-month lifeline

A scheme making drink producers refund cash for returned cans is to be propped up by a local government as a legal dispute threatens to derail it. Australia’s Northern Territory Government environment minister, Peter Chandler (pictured), said the authority would prop up the Container Deposit Scheme (CDS) for two months with taxpayers’ money.
